According to Mario Tirabassi on X.com, he did the best he could to tempt the Tampa Bay Lightning's Steven Stamkos to jump to Chicago.
It appears it wasn't enough as it's been reported that talks between the Lightning and Stamkos started at the beginning of May.
It has been hoped that the Blackhawks could make a major move and sign Stamkos for his veteran leadership on the ice, and as someone with a playoff pedigree, it's a total no-brainer for GM Kyle Davidson.
"I had a short conversation with [Lightning general manager Julien BriseBois] after [Game 5]; he reached out to my agent," Stamkos said at Tampa Bay's locker cleanout day Wednesday. "That's all that we have right now, but for sure hopefully there's some discussions and you have to start somewhere, so I'm looking forward to that."
But that doesn't mean, it's a given that the former 2008 1st overall pick will sign with the team who drafted him.
As Stamkos is dedicated to winning, it seems as if the Lightning have begun their downturn after their short dynasty lasted all but two-cup runs before it was dismantled in entirety.
Stamkos would be a great mentor for Bedard and benefit from playing on his line as well.
I regret to inform you all that I am returning from Florida without a firm commitment from Steven Stamkos to sign with the #Blackhawks this summer.
I tried my best.
We shall see how things play out on July 1.
The Tampa Bay Lightning Captain is a UFA and while Tirabassi failed to convince Stamkos, money is a huge motivating factor, which GM Kyle Davidson has some to play with.
